环境适应性挑战
这是激光导航技术最核心、最普遍的难点,理想化的实验室环境在现实中几乎不存在。

-
动态环境问题
- 难点描述:SLAM算法的核心假设是环境是静态的,但在真实场景中,人和动物会移动,门会开关,椅子会被挪动,这些动态物体会对激光雷达的扫描结果产生干扰,算法如果将这些动态物体误认为是静态环境的一部分,就会导致地图构建错误或定位漂移。
- 解决方案:需要引入动态物体检测与剔除算法,如基于点云聚类、运动预测、深度学习等方法,但会增加计算复杂度和延迟。
-
低纹理与重复结构环境
- 难点描述:激光雷达依赖环境的几何特征进行匹配,在低纹理环境(如纯白墙壁、空旷的仓库、草地)中,缺乏足够的特征点,导致难以建立准确的地图和稳定的定位,在重复结构环境(如长长的走廊、货架林立的仓库、地下管廊)中,机器人会频繁地“以为自己走过了”,产生“回环闭合”的假象,导致定位错误。
- 解决方案:需要结合其他传感器(如IMU、轮速计)进行辅助,或者利用更高线束的激光雷达来获取更多细节特征,但这会增加成本。
-
极端光照与恶劣天气
- 难点描述:虽然激光雷达不受可见光影响(这是其相比视觉的一大优势),但极端天气(如大雨、大雪、浓雾、沙尘)会严重衰减激光束,导致点云数据稀疏、噪声增多,甚至无法获取有效数据,从而严重影响定位和建图的精度和稳定性。
- 解决方案:目前没有完美的解决方案,只能通过选择特定波段(如1550nm)的激光雷达(其穿透性稍好)或与毫米波雷达等传感器融合来弥补。
-
透明与反光材质
(图片来源网络,侵删)- 难点描述:激光束在遇到透明表面(如玻璃、亚克力板)时,会发生穿透或反射,导致点云数据缺失或错位,在遇到高反光表面(如金属抛光面、镜面)时,会产生强烈的镜面反射,形成异常噪声点,干扰算法。
- 解决方案:通过多线束激光雷达的冗余信息来部分过滤异常点,或者在算法层面进行特殊处理,但效果有限。
算法与计算复杂性挑战
-
实时性与计算资源
- 难点描述:激光雷达(尤其是高线束的)每秒会产生数百万个数据点,对这些海量点云数据进行预处理(滤波、降采样)、特征提取、匹配、优化(如通过图优化或因子图优化进行后端优化),需要巨大的计算资源,在嵌入式平台(如机器人、AGV)上实现低延迟、高精度的实时SLAM是一个巨大的挑战。
- 解决方案:算法优化(如使用更高效的特征提取方法)、硬件加速(如使用GPU、FPGA、专用AI芯片)、以及通过传感器融合(如与IMU紧耦合)来减轻计算负担。
-
SLAM算法的鲁棒性
- 难点描述:SLAM算法需要在各种未知和非理想条件下保持稳定,当机器人发生快速运动、突然旋转时,点云配准容易失败,当机器人被短暂遮挡后重新出现时,如何快速重新定位也是一个难题。
- 解决方案:采用基于优化的SLAM框架(如LOAM, LIO-SAM, Cartographer)比传统的基于滤波的框架(如EKF-SLAM)鲁棒性更好,回环检测(Loop Closure)机制对于提升长期定位的鲁棒性至关重要,但其在重复结构环境下的准确性也是一个难点。
-
多传感器数据融合
- 难点描述:为了弥补单一传感器的不足,通常会融合激光雷达、IMU(惯性测量单元)、轮速计、视觉相机、GNSS(全球导航卫星系统)等多种传感器,如何精确同步不同频率、不同时间戳的数据,以及如何设计一个鲁棒、高效的融合算法,将不同传感器的优势互补,避免错误数据的相互干扰,是技术上的一个难点。
- 解决方案:通常采用卡尔曼滤波器或其扩展形式(如EKF, UKF),以及更现代的因子图优化来进行松耦合或紧耦合融合。
硬件与成本挑战
-
激光雷达的成本与体积
(图片来源网络,侵删)- 难点描述:高性能的激光雷达(如64线、128线)价格昂贵,体积和功耗也较大,这限制了其在消费级和低成本机器人领域的应用,而低成本的低线束激光雷达(如16线、32线)性能又有限,难以满足复杂场景的需求。
- 解决方案:随着MEMS(微机电系统)和OPA(光学相控阵)等技术的发展,固态激光雷达正在兴起,有望在未来实现低成本、小型化、高性能。
-
标定精度
- 难点描述:对于多传感器融合系统,各传感器之间的外参标定(如激光雷达与IMU、相机之间的相对位姿)至关重要,标定误差会直接传递到最终的定位结果中,影响精度,标定过程需要专业设备和复杂算法,且容易引入误差。
- 解决方案:开发自动化、高精度的标定工具和算法,以及在线标定技术,以应对使用过程中的振动和温度变化导致的漂移。
长期稳定性与维护挑战
-
累积误差与长期一致性
- 难点描述:即使初始建图非常精确,机器人在长期运行中,由于传感器噪声、算法误差的累积,以及环境变化(如家具位置改变),其定位精度会逐渐下降,如何保证机器人长期运行后,依然能准确地“认识”环境,是一个关键问题。
- 解决方案:强大的回环检测机制和全局优化算法是解决累积误差的关键,增量式地图更新或定期重定位技术也有助于维持长期一致性。
-
传感器退化与维护
- 难点描述:激光雷达的旋转部件(机械式)容易磨损,镜面和窗口可能被污染(灰尘、水渍),这都会导致点云质量下降,影响性能,需要定期的清洁和维护,增加了使用成本。
- 解决方案:发展固态激光雷达以减少机械磨损,并设计具有自清洁功能的传感器窗口。
| 难点类别 | 具体挑战 | 核心问题 |
|---|---|---|
| 环境适应性 | 动态物体、低纹理/重复结构、极端天气、透明/反光材质 | 算法在非理想、易变环境下的鲁棒性和稳定性不足 |
| 算法与计算 | 实时性、计算资源消耗、算法鲁棒性、多传感器融合 | 海量数据处理与有限计算资源之间的矛盾,以及复杂算法的设计与优化 |
| 硬件与成本 | 激光雷达成本高体积大、标定精度要求高 | 性能与成本、体积之间的平衡,以及系统集成的精度保证 |
| 长期运行 | 累积误差、长期一致性、传感器退化 | 如何保证系统在长时间使用和环境变化下依然可靠 |
激光导航定位技术的难点在于如何将一个在理想化、静态环境中表现优异的技术,成功应用到复杂、动态、非结构化的真实世界中,未来的发展方向主要集中在算法智能化(结合深度学习提升环境感知能力)、传感器融合与优化、硬件低成本和小型化(特别是固态激光雷达)以及系统级解决方案的成熟上。
